Learn how to handle the purchase, sale, and return of inventory. You'll be able to manage sales and purchase transactions; including prices and discounts, item charges and order promising. Requisition management will be covered, as well as returns management and customer service features.
This module examines the setup of and transactions in Sales Order Management, including blanket sales orders, sales order shipments, drop shipments, and prepayments.
This module explores Microsoft Dynamics NAV pricing and discount features.
This module explores customer service features in Microsoft Dynamics NAV 2013, which include the substitution of one item with another, item cross reference, and nonstock items. Companies can manage the sale of nonstock items in two ways—create drop shipments and use special orders. Each of these features adds to customer satisfaction by offering more flexibility and by expediting the sales process.
This module explains how to set up all aspects of Purchase Order Management. It also describes how to use purchase documents.
This module explains how to set up requisition management and use the requisition worksheet.
This module explains the item charges and allowances.
This module explains how to define field definitions and date calculations and estimate dates. It also explains how to use Calendars functionality.
This module explains how to setup Returns Management and process returns from customer or returns to vendors.
This module explains how to set up assembly management. It also shows processes for assemble-to-order and inventory items.
This module explains how to set up and use reports and perform analysis by dimensions.
